码迷,mamicode.com
首页 > 2014年09月09日 > 全部分享
poj-3321-dfs序-线段树-邻接表
思路:用邻接表存图,卡vector【这里被卡哭了QAQ】,用dfs遍历的顺序重新给节点编号,遍历时记录儿子数目。用dfs序建立线段树,change的时候单点更新,查询某子树上的苹果树即是查询该节点[i, i+childnum]这个区间的苹果数目,i指dfs序。总结:邻接表出边入边傻傻搞不清楚QAQA...
分类:其他好文   时间:2014-09-09 17:55:19    阅读次数:243
一只从百度开始不断搜索的小爬虫
这是我第三天学python了,想写一个东西纪念一下吧,于是写了一直爬虫,但是不是好的虫,只能讲网页的关键词存到本地,但是我觉得基本上算是一只小虫了文中用到了BeautifulSoup这个库,目的是处理html文档分析的,因为我只是提取了title的关键字,所以可以用正则表达式代替,还有一个库是jie...
分类:其他好文   时间:2014-09-09 17:55:09    阅读次数:229
shell基础篇(一)从hello world开始
前记:这里是我做的shell笔记;接下来会提供一系列。Shell是一种脚本语言,那么,就必须有解释器来执行这些脚本。Unix/Linux上常见的Shell脚本解释器有bash、sh、csh、ksh等,习惯上把它们称作一种Shell。我们常说有多少种Shell,其实说的是Shell脚本解释器。至于这几...
分类:其他好文   时间:2014-09-09 17:54:59    阅读次数:197
linux安装JSONCPP
#tar -zxf scons-2.1.0.tar.gz #cd scons-2.1.0 #python setup.py install #tar -zxf jsoncpp-src-0.5.0.tar.gz #cd jsoncpp-src-0.5.0 #scons platform=linux-....
分类:Web程序   时间:2014-09-09 17:54:39    阅读次数:267
Web开发者需具备的8个好习惯
Web开发者需具备的8个好习惯优秀的Web开发人员工作效率更高,因为他们拥有丰富的经验和良好的习惯。作者Gregor Dorfbauer分享了用于Web开发中的8个好习惯,这些良好的工作习惯不仅能提高效率,还能让您创建更加优秀的应用,让您的工作事半功倍。1. 使用Bug追踪系统想要做好软件开发并非易...
分类:Web程序   时间:2014-09-09 17:54:29    阅读次数:199
文法、语言、正则表达式
文法的形式定义于分类一个上下文无关文法有四个元素组成:一个终结符号集合,也称为词法单元。一个非终结符号集合,也称为语法变量。一个产生式集合。一个开始符号。文法G可以抽象成四元组的形式:G=(VN,VT,P,S)其中VN表示非终结符集,VT表示终结符集,P表示产生式集,S表示开始符号。文法G描述的语言...
分类:其他好文   时间:2014-09-09 17:54:19    阅读次数:196
java多线程总结六:经典生产者消费者问题实现
这是个线程同步的经典例子,源代码如下:[java] view plaincopypackagedemo.thread;/***经典生产者与消费者问题:生产者不断的往仓库中存放产品,消费者从仓库中消费产品。*其中生产者和消费者都可以有若干个。仓库容量有限,库满时不能存放,库空时不能取产品*/publi...
分类:编程语言   时间:2014-09-09 17:54:09    阅读次数:204
ps -eo 用户自定义格式显示
[root@ma ~]# ps -eo pid,ucomm|head -3 PID COMMAND 1 init 2 kthreadd[root@ma ~]# ps axu|head -3USER PID %CPU %MEM VSZ RSS TTY S...
分类:其他好文   时间:2014-09-09 17:53:59    阅读次数:202
Oracle用imp导入dmp文件记录一下
-----------------------------------------------------------------------------------------------------------------------今日下午,一同事通过dos导入dmp文件,一直在sqlplus...
分类:数据库   时间:2014-09-09 17:53:49    阅读次数:200
Bootstrap 模态对话框只加载一次 remote 数据的解决办法
Bootstrap 模态对话框发现使用romote 加载页面的时候,只会执行一次, 给链加上随机数也无果。最后发现需要添加一行代码 :Bootstrap V2$("#myModal").on("hidden", function() { $(this).removeData("modal");...
分类:其他好文   时间:2014-09-09 17:53:39    阅读次数:237
反转链表(递归与非递归)
1 #include 2 using namespace std; 3 4 typedef struct LNode{ 5 int data; 6 LNode* next; 7 }LNode; 8 //非递归方法, 9 LNode* reverse(LNode* head)10 ...
分类:其他好文   时间:2014-09-09 17:53:29    阅读次数:216
SharePoint 2010 自定义基于SQL表单身份验证的登录页面
当为SharePoint 2010 WebApplication配置了以混合模式(FBA Authentication和Windows Authentication)登陆后,我们当然可以自定义登陆页面(Sign in Page)。一、登陆SharePoint 2010 Central Adminis...
分类:数据库   时间:2014-09-09 17:53:19    阅读次数:337
Android应用如何监听自己是否被卸载及卸载反馈功能的实现
Android应用如何监听自己是否被卸载及卸载反馈功能的实现1.http://www.cnblogs.com/zealotrouge/p/3157126.html2.http://www.cnblogs.com/zealotrouge/p/3159772.html3.http://www.cnblo...
分类:移动开发   时间:2014-09-09 17:53:09    阅读次数:256
检查输入是否为两个字节的十六进制数
for(int i =0;i='0'&& c='A'&& c<='F') || c == ' ' ) ) { MSG("WARING:请检查输入是否符合要求... "); return; } }
分类:其他好文   时间:2014-09-09 17:52:59    阅读次数:127
HDU 3448 Bag Problem
这是一道搜索的背包题目题意:有n件物品从中最多选m件,使其总重量不超过v,求能获得的最大重量有一个很重要的剪枝(是数据的问题还是这个剪枝本身很高效?):如果重量最大m件物品都不超过v,则答案就是该m件物品之和;或者最轻的物品的重量大于v则答案为0中间TLE了几次,又WA了几次,好辛苦啊,Orz 1 ...
分类:其他好文   时间:2014-09-09 17:52:49    阅读次数:167
MyBatis.Net 配置
假设我们现在有这样的需求,要对学生信息进行管理学生表有要以下要求字段名称数据类型说明stuNo字符学号,该列必填,为主键递增stuName字符学生姓名,该列必填,要考虑姓氏可能是两个字的,如欧阳俊雄stuSex字符学生性别,该列必填,且只能是“男”或“女”。因为男生较多,默认为“男”stuAge数字...
分类:Web程序   时间:2014-09-09 17:52:29    阅读次数:296
JavaScript——this、constructor、prototype
thisthis表示当前对象,如果在全局作用范围内使用this,则指代当前页面对象window; 如果在函数中使用this,则this指代什么是根据运行时此函数在什么对象上被调用。 我们还可以使用apply和call两个全局方法来改变函数中this的具体指向。先看一个在全局作用范围内使用this的例...
分类:编程语言   时间:2014-09-09 17:52:20    阅读次数:282
2202条   上一页 1 ... 34 35 36 37 38 39 40 ... 130 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!